From: David Zhang Date: Mon, 25 Apr 2022 18:33:16 +0000 (-0400) Subject: drm/amd: add dc feature mask flags for PSR allow smu and multi-display optimizations X-Git-Url: http://git.maquefel.me/?a=commitdiff_plain;h=5533347dbb6158b9285c558e3578a48da95912a3;p=linux.git drm/amd: add dc feature mask flags for PSR allow smu and multi-display optimizations [Why] Allow for PSR SMU optimization and PSR multiple display optimization. [How] Add feature flags of PSR smu optimization and PSR multiple display optimiztaion, and set them during init sequence. By default, flags are disabled. Signed-off-by: David Zhang Reviewed-by: Harry Wentland Reviewed-by: Roman Li Signed-off-by: Alex Deucher --- diff --git a/drivers/gpu/drm/amd/include/amd_shared.h b/drivers/gpu/drm/amd/include/amd_shared.h index 741dae17562a5..06f21e9008c63 100644 --- a/drivers/gpu/drm/amd/include/amd_shared.h +++ b/drivers/gpu/drm/amd/include/amd_shared.h @@ -234,6 +234,8 @@ enum DC_FEATURE_MASK { DC_EDP_NO_POWER_SEQUENCING = (1 << 4), //0x10, disabled by default DC_DISABLE_LTTPR_DP1_4A = (1 << 5), //0x20, disabled by default DC_DISABLE_LTTPR_DP2_0 = (1 << 6), //0x40, disabled by default + DC_PSR_ALLOW_SMU_OPT = (1 << 7), //0x80, disabled by default + DC_PSR_ALLOW_MULTI_DISP_OPT = (1 << 8), //0x100, disabled by default }; enum DC_DEBUG_MASK {